DEV Community

NevoSayNevo
NevoSayNevo

Posted on

Polymarket 预测机器人案例研究:一位交易者如何实现 +90% 回报

Polymarket Trading Bot

一位纪律严明的交易者通过专注的规则驱动机器人,在 Polymarket 上实现了稳定盈利。以下是技术拆解。

策略核心

机器人专注于 15 分钟 BTC Up/Down 市场,采用严格的 End-Cycle(终局) 策略:

  • 仅在每轮最后 45–90 秒进场
  • 要求至少 7 美分 Edge(扣除手续费后)
  • 结合以下信号:
    • 短期动量(Binance WebSocket 15s/30s BTC 价格行为)
    • 订单簿失衡
    • 时间衰减调整的概率模型

核心技术栈

  • 数据层:Binance WebSocket (@aggTrade) + Polymarket CLOB WebSocket
  • 概率引擎:XGBoost 集成模型 + 贝叶斯更新 + 时间权重
  • 执行层:使用 viem 直接与 Polygon 上的 Conditional Tokens 合约交互
  • 订单类型:IOC(Immediate-Or-Cancel)+ 执行前最佳卖价校验
  • 仓位管理:波动率调整的分数 Kelly Criterion

风险管理(成功关键)

  • 单笔风险上限:1.5%
  • 每日最大回撤:-6%
  • 高波动率时停止交易
  • 连续亏损 3 笔后自动暂停
  • 严格的单市场敞口控制

结果

  • +90% 回报(测试周期内)
  • 高置信度交易胜率约 68%
  • 成功经受多次 BTC 大幅波动,最大回撤很小

核心启示:90% 的回报并非来自复杂的 AI,而是来自高质量信号过滤、严格的 Edge 要求和铁一般的风险控制

大多数机器人失败是因为过度交易,而这个机器人成功的关键在于极度选择性


如果您有更多问题,随时欢迎联系我:https://t.me/NevoSayNev0


Tags: #Polymarket #交易机器人 #预测市场 #量化交易 #DeFi #Web3 #算法交易 #Fintech #风险管理

Top comments (0)